Understanding US Phone Numbers

Before diving into the options, it’s essential to understand the different types of US phone numbers:

  • Geographic numbers: Tied to a specific location.
  • Toll-free numbers: Dialed at no cost to the caller.
  • Vanity numbers: Easy to remember sequences of numbers.

Method 1: VoIP Services

VoIP (Voice over Internet Protocol) is a popular choice for getting a US phone number. It offers flexibility, affordability, and various features.

  • Benefits:
    • Cost-effective
    • Feature-rich (call forwarding, voicemail, etc.)
    • Easy to set up
  • Popular VoIP providers:
    • Google Voice
    • Vonage
    • Skype
    • RingCentral

Factors to Consider When Choosing a US Phone Number

  • Purpose: Determine whether a geographic, toll-free, or vanity number is best suited for your needs.
  • Features: Consider the features offered by the service provider, such as call forwarding, voicemail, and call recording.
  • Cost: Compare pricing plans and fees to find the most affordable option.
  • Reliability: Research the provider’s reputation for reliability and customer service.
